1 ■ kick up
■ kick upv. t. + avv.1 (far) alzare, sollevare ( camminando, scalciando): The horse galloped past, kicking up gravel, il cavallo è passato davanti al galoppo, sollevando la ghiaia; to kick up one's legs in a dance, ballare sollevando in aria le gambe2 (fig. fam.) suscitare; sollevare; scatenare; piantare (fam.): to kick up a fuss (o a dust, a row; fam., a shindy, a stink) sollevare un putiferio; piantare una grana; piantare un casino (fam.); fare una scenata; fare cagnara; fare fuoco e fiamme □ to kick up one's heels, ( di cavallo) correre forte; (fam.: di persona) spassarsela, darsi alla pazza gioia.
